October is for Awareness: Depression, Screening & Mental Health at Work

October is recognized as National Depression & Mental Health Screening Month, with additional observances like Mental Illness Awareness Week, World Mental Health Day (Oct. 10), and OCD Awareness Week. These initiatives highlight the importance of early screenings, reducing stigma, and fostering global conversations about mental health.

This year’s focus is on mental health in the workplace, addressing stressors such as burnout, lack of flexibility, stigma, and unclear expectations. Employers can support staff through education, flexible policies, and open conversations.

The blog also outlines common signs of depression (persistent sadness, loss of interest, sleep issues, withdrawal, hopelessness) and offers practical steps for individuals, families, and organizations to take action during October.
